The Nissan MEC35-752 2005 Pathfinder ECU (Electronic Control Unit) is an essential component of the engine management system for select 2005 Nissan Pathfinder models. This Engine Control Module, also known as the ECM or DG (Diagnostic Gateway), is responsible for regulating various engine functions such as fuel injection, ignition timing, and emission control.
The MEC35-752 ECU is a sophisticated microprocessor-based system that utilizes advanced algorithms to optimize engine performance and ensure compliance with emission regulations. It features multiple inputs and outputs, allowing for real-time monitoring and adjustment of engine parameters.
This Nissan ECU is designed to work seamlessly with other vehicle systems, including the powertrain control module, transmission control module, and various sensors. It communicates with these components using a high-speed CAN (Controller Area Network) bus system, ensuring quick and efficient data transfer.
The MEC35-752 ECU is equipped with various diagnostic functions, enabling technicians to easily identify and address any issues with the engine management system. These diagnostic capabilities include trouble codes, live data monitoring, and system tests.
